The Master of Science in Electrical and Computer Engineering at Missouri University of Science and Technology is designed for ambitious individuals seeking to advance their expertise in the dynamic fields of electrical and computer systems. You will explore critical areas such as advanced control systems, power systems engineering, and the intricate design of embedded systems. This program is ideal for those passionate about innovation in areas like automation, renewable energy, and intelligent systems, providing a robust foundation for impactful careers in a technologically driven world.
This full-time, on-campus Master of Science program is structured over two years, offering you a deep dive into specialized subjects through a blend of theoretical coursework and practical application. You will engage with cutting-edge research, potentially contributing to projects in areas like signal processing, microelectronics, or electromagnetics. The curriculum emphasizes hands-on experience and problem-solving, preparing you to graduate with advanced technical skills and a strong portfolio ready for roles in research and development, system design, or specialized engineering leadership.
